Stone walkway installation involves laying durable and attractive stone materials to create pathways, patios, or decorative walkways around a property. This service typically includes preparing the ground, designing the layout, and carefully placing stones such as flagstone, slate, or natural stone pavers to ensure stability and visual appeal. Experienced contractors focus on creating smooth, even surfaces that enhance the overall look of outdoor spaces while providing a safe and functional walking surface for homeowners and visitors alike.
This service helps address common problems like uneven or cracked concrete walkways, which can pose safety hazards or detract from a property's curb appeal. Installing a stone walkway can also solve issues related to poor drainage or muddy areas that become difficult to walk through after rain. By replacing or upgrading existing paths with stone, homeowners can enjoy a low-maintenance, long-lasting surface that resists shifting or cracking over time, re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ements.

The overview below groups typical Stone Walkway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Murrieta,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or stone walkway repairs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. These projects often involve replacing or fixing a few damaged stones and are common for routine maintenance. Costs can vary depending on the extent of the damage and materials used.
Basic Installation - Installing a new stone walkway in Murrieta generally ranges from $1,200 to $3,500 for standard projects. Many installations fall within this range, covering straightforward designs and moderate-sized areas. Larger or more intricate designs may push costs higher.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ire existing walkway with new stonework can cost between $3,500 and $8,000 or more. These jobs often involve extensive removal, site preparation, and complex layouts, with fewer projects reaching the upper end of this range.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Larger, more detailed stone walkway installations in the Murrieta area can exceed $8,000, especially for custom designs or expansive areas. Such projects are less common but are handled by experienced local pros for clients seeking a unique or high-end look.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of stone materials are commonly used for walkways? Local contractors often work with materials such as flagstone, slate, limestone, and granite, offering a variety of styles to match different preferences and landscapes.
Can a stone walkway be installed in uneven or sloped yards? Yes, experienced service providers can design and install stone walkways that accommodate uneven terrain and slopes for both functionality and aesthetic appeal.
What are the benefits of choosing a stone walkway over other materials? Stone walkways are durable, low-maintenance, and can add natural beauty and value to a property, making them a popular choice for outdoor paths.
How do local contractors ensure proper drainage with stone walkway installations? Professionals typically incorporate proper grading, base materials, and drainage solutions to prevent water pooling and ensure longevity of the walkway.
Are custom designs or patterns possible with stone walkways? Many service providers can create custom patterns, borders, and layouts to enhance the visual appeal and complement the surrounding landscape features.
